Before I send an inquiry, I always try to clarify the actual use scenario. A buyer who simply asks for “phosphate” may not receive the most accurate recommendation. The better approach is to explain the target industry, product form, required grade, packaging preference, and expected purchase volume. This helps the supplier understand whether the buyer needs a material for food processing, industrial water treatment, coatings, flame-retardant systems, agriculture, or another application.
For example, ammonium phosphate materials may be considered in flame-retardant applications or fertilizer-related areas. Sodium phosphate compounds may be used in detergents, buffering, food processing, or industrial treatment processes depending on the exact item and grade. Potassium phosphate materials may be selected where potassium-based formulation performance is needed. Phosphoric acid may serve as an important raw material or pH-related component in different production systems. That is why the Phosphorus Series category should not be treated as a single product, but as a practical material group with many choices.
The reason I see strong market demand for Phosphorus Series products is that they are not limited to one narrow field. These chemicals can appear in multiple industrial chains, and each field values them for different reasons. In flame-retardant applications, selected phosphorus compounds can help improve fire-resistant performance in coatings, textiles, wood, polymers, and related materials. In water treatment, certain phosphorus-based chemicals may support treatment efficiency or formulation stability. In food processing, approved phosphate products may assist with buffering, quality improvement, or processing control, depending on regulatory and formulation requirements.
In agriculture, phosphate-related materials are closely connected with nutrient supply and crop production systems. In construction and building materials, phosphorus chemistry may support additives, coatings, or related functional products. In energy and chemical manufacturing, these materials may serve as supporting raw materials or intermediates. This wide usage range explains why buyers often prefer a supplier with a broader product structure rather than a single-item catalog.

When I prepare an inquiry for Phosphorus Series chemicals, I try to make it as specific as possible. A clear inquiry helps the supplier respond with a more accurate quotation and reduces unnecessary back-and-forth communication. This is especially useful when the buyer is comparing several materials or preparing for trial production.
A strong inquiry does not need to be complicated. It only needs to include the information that affects product selection and quotation. I usually recommend including the product name, application, grade requirement, estimated quantity, packaging preference, destination country, and whether the order is for sample testing or regular purchasing.
For example, instead of writing “I need phosphate,” I would write, “I am looking for a phosphate product for flame-retardant coating production. Please recommend a suitable item and provide available specifications, packaging, MOQ, and delivery details.” This kind of message gives the supplier enough context to respond more professionally.
